When personal information moves through SaaS, IaaS, or PaaS environments, protecting that information involves more than securing a company’s own applications. Cloud providers, subprocessors, access permissions, contracts, retention practices, and data-transfer processes can all affect how personally identifiable information (PII) is handled.
ISO/IEC 27018:2025 provides guidance for protecting PII in public cloud services when the cloud service provider acts as a PII processor. The current edition was published in August 2025 and is aligned with ISO/IEC 27002:2022. It complements an ISO/IEC 27001-based information security management system.
For businesses searching for ISO 27018 Certification in Charlotte, there is an important distinction to understand: ISO/IEC 27018 is a code of practice and guideline rather than an independently certifiable standard. ISO states that it complements ISO/IEC 27001 certification. Therefore, the first step should be defining the organization’s cloud-processing scope and determining the appropriate assessment or certification arrangement.

Who Can Benefit From This Framework?
The relevance of ISO/IEC 27018 depends more on how an organization processes information than on its industry name.
For example, a software company may process customer account information through a hosted application. A professional-services organization may store client records in a cloud document platform. A technology provider may use several subprocessors to deliver its service.
In each case, the organization needs to understand what PII is processed, which providers handle it, who has access, and how privacy responsibilities are documented.
Implementation should begin with the organization’s actual cloud environment instead of starting with generic policies.
Identify the applications, cloud services, business processes, locations, and information-processing activities that are relevant to the project.
Create an inventory of the personal information being collected, stored, transmitted, or otherwise processed.
Document where PII originates, which applications handle it, where it is stored, how it moves, and which external providers participate in processing.
Clarify responsibilities between internal teams, cloud providers, processors, and subprocessors. Relevant contractual obligations should also be reviewed.
Review access management, supplier controls, incident handling, retention, deletion, monitoring, and other relevant safeguards.
Prioritize missing controls, incomplete documentation, unclear responsibilities, and weaknesses in operating evidence.
A documented procedure is not enough. The organization should be able to demonstrate that employees and systems follow the required processes.
Conduct an internal readiness review, assign corrective actions, organize evidence, and confirm the requirements of the applicable assessment or certification arrangement.

ISO 27018 Certification is a globally recognized standard that provides guidelines for protecting personally identifiable information (PII) in cloud computing environments. It sets forth requirements and best practices for cloud service providers to ensure the privacy and security of customer data.
ISO 27018 Certification offers several benefits to organizations. It enhances data protection and security, ensures compliance with regulatory requirements, builds customer confidence and trust, and provides a competitive advantage in the market.
To obtain ISO 27018 Certification in Charlotte need to engage with an accredited Certification body. The Certification process involves an assessment of the organization’s cloud services, data protection controls, and adherence to ISO 27018 requirements.
ISO 27018 Certification primarily focuses on cloud service providers; however, any organization that processes or stores personally identifiable information (PII) in the cloud can benefit from this Certification. It helps establish a robust privacy framework regardless of the industry.
Yes, ISO 27018 Certification can be combined with other Certifications, such as ISO 27001 (Information Security Management System) or ISO 27701 (Privacy Information Management System). This integration helps organizations establish a comprehensive framework for managing information security and privacy.
